Replace the battery on the remote-key fob

If you've lost your remote key fob don't fret - it's quite easy to replace the battery yourself! The key fobs are generally equipped with three-volt batteries , which can be purchased from any electronics shop or from the dealer for your car. Changing the battery is easy and typically requires no special tools. Follow the instructions given by the manufacturer, or online.

First, take a look at the connector terminals of battery cells. If the connector terminals seem to be loose, they may be damaged. It is possible that you need to fix them by soldering them back into the correct position. You could also examine the buttons. They could have become loose due to an incorrect soldering process or possibly damage. You can try soldering them in place. If they do not work, you'll need to replace the remote.

If the remote key fob for the Ford Ka doesn't unlock your car when you press the button, your battery may be defective. The battery could be too old or isn't working under stress. Consider consulting an ASE-certified technician for advice on your capacity to replace the battery.

The key fob is an intricate piece of equipment. In turn batteries can wear out quickly. When the battery in the fob you have purchased dies, the chip inside the fob loses power. This can affect the range of the transmitter and you might need to get closer to your vehicle to start it. Push button start may not work in your vehicle. You might receive a warning message telling you to replace your battery.
